Even with the sensor, correct utilization is crucial. Hardly ever run a generator inside a house or garage, even when the windows and doorways are open. Put the device at least 20 feet from a household, with the exhaust pointed from any windows, doorways or air conditioners.

The “peak” or “surge” wattage demonstrates the amount it could possibly bump up briefly to accommodate a lift of attract, for example when starting an appliance. Figures change dependant on your property’s energy usage, but In most cases, You'll need a generator that can deliver at least 7,500-ten,000W to electrical power an entire residence. By using a more compact three,000+W generator, nevertheless, you’ll nonetheless have the ability to maintain the fridge going in addition to a number of other musts.

Additionally, you will have to have to make a decision with a gasoline supply. Diesel, gasoline, and propane are generally offered gasoline types, but You may also get solar, twin-gasoline or maybe tri-gas alternatives. These alternate fuel options could confirm valuable in catastrophe cases in which there could be a gas shortage.
